Sep 27 Local News Norton-Anthem Talks To Resume More talks are expected this week between leaders of Norton Healthcare and Anthem insurance company. The two sides returned to the negotiating table last week in hopes of ending a months-long dispute. Norton terminated its contract with Anthem July 1, and began charging out-of-network rates for thousands of Anthem policyholders. Sep 19 Local News Norton-Anthem Dispute Takes Another Turn Norton Healthcare says effective January 1st, all patients who carry Anthem health insurance, including those at Norton-owned Kosair Children’s Hospital, will have to pay a higher rate for services. Norton and Anthem have been locked in a contentious dispute over higher rates requested by Norton, which terminated its contract with Anthem at mid-year.
